Microsoft has been trailing the tech for a while, slipping technology from the Fast IDentity Online (FIDO) alliance into Windows 10 back in 2015 and endorsing the FIDO’s Client To Authenticator Protocol (CTAP) protocol along the WebAuthn API earlier this year.
